Small hermit crabs in the genus Catapagurus seem to use an anemone as a "shell" instead of the empty shell of a mollusk. The anemone's coloration reminds me of Sagartiomorphe carlgreni, a commensal anemone found on shells of some Dardanus hermit crabs. We photographed this one at Puri Jati.
